Prosecutors to lay out their case against the man accused of killing Charlie Kirk

Prosecutors in Salt Lake City are preparing to present their case against Tyler Robinson, the 23-year-old man accused of murdering conservative activist Charlie Kirk during a speech at Utah Valley University on September 10. The case is set for a five-day preliminary hearing, marking the first time members of Kirk's family will be present in court alongside Robinson. Robinson turned himself in after the shooting and allegedly sent a text confession to his partner. He has not yet entered a plea. Prosecutors plan to use DNA evidence, witness statements, and video footage to support their claim that Robinson committed the murder. Legal proceedings have focused on media access, with the court ultimately allowing public attendance. President Donald Trump and other Republican allies have expressed strong opposition to Robinson, with Trump calling for the death penalty. The hearing aims to establish sufficient grounds for a trial, which would then determine if the death penalty is appropriate under Utah law.

A timeline of Charlie Kirk's assassination and the arrest of Tyler Robinson

A 23-year-old man, Tyler Robinson, is accused of assassinating Charlie Kirk, a prominent conservative activist and co-founder of Turning Point USA, during an event at Utah Valley University. Prosecutors are set to present evidence in a five-day preliminary hearing, which could determine if the case proceeds to trial with the death penalty as a potential outcome. Kirk, known for his alignment with former President Donald Trump and his role in mobilizing voters for the 2024 election, was killed during a Q&A session when a gunshot was fired from a distant rooftop. Surveillance footage captured Robinson entering the campus, and authorities confirmed he was in custody shortly after the shooting. Kirk's family members are expected to attend the hearing, which will be livestreamed. Videos of the incident began circulating on social media shortly after the shooting.

Prosecutors argue the man accused of killing Charlie Kirk should stand trial

A preliminary hearing begins in the case of Tyler Robinson, who is accused of murdering conservative activist Charlie Kirk at Utah Valley University on September 10. Prosecutors aim to show sufficient evidence to move forward with a trial and potentially seek the death penalty. Robinson, who turned himself in a day after the shooting, allegedly confessed in a note to his roommate, stating he 'had the opportunity to take out Charlie Kirk and I'm going to take it.' The hearing will include DNA evidence, witness testimonies, and video footage of the shooting. Kirk's family, including his widow Erika Kirk, will attend the proceedings. While Robinson's attorney has attempted to remove the death penalty from consideration, prosecutors have not succeeded. The case has drawn attention due to Kirk's association with President Donald Trump and his role in mobilizing conservative youth voters.
